In order to maintain full disclosure, there is a CEL caused by the high-flow CATS. The previous owner was Alan C. (active member on rennlist). Apparently, it has something to do with the voltage drop and increased air flow; but, does not affect anything. Alan disclosed this to me when I purchased it, and, Beechmont Porsche confirmed no issues. It actually goes away if you have an OBD-II reader and reset it. It comes back if you sit in traffic and inch along (which can be common in the DC area). The software is stock -- so, purchasing aftermarket software would solve this issue to take into account the increased airflow. They do sound mean though!
